Overview

Experience the original Royal English Tea with traditional sandwiches, cakes & scones in the 18th Century Tea Room by the Palace. First, we stroll around Kensington Gardens & learn of its long history. We will see the beautiful gardens Albert created for his wife Queen Victoria & take in the spectacular views as we approach the Palace where Prince Harry and William grew up. After viewing Diana's statue, we will then enjoy the full splendour of High Tea and give you personal insights into our royal family and the fascinating history of our national drink and the ceremony of afternoon tea. . Itinerary

  • N/A (Pass By)

    We will meet at Queensway Station

  • Kensington Gardens

    We stroll through the gardens and your guide will outline the history of Hyde Park from 1066 to the current day.

    20 minutes

  • Italian Gardens

    we will discover the site with historical insights

    15 minutes

  • Peter Pan Statue

    Erected in 1912 this statue is beloved by young and old and is a meeting point for all

    5 minutes

  • Physical Energy Statue (Pass By)

    Seven years in the making this bronze marks the centre of the Garden with 360 degree views of the Park

  • Round Pond

    Stroll through Kensington Gardens learning about its royal history.

    10 minutes

  • Kensington Palace (Pass By)

    We do not enter the interior of the Palace but you can visit before or after your tea by booking through the official website. The Palace can be closed for Royal Events

  • Kensington Palace

    Sit down and enjoy a selection of Sandwiches, cakes, and tea in Orangery near Diana's garden. This tour does not include entry to Kensington Palace.

    1 hour
